Flank Pain

Flank pain is known as pain in your upper back, or abdomen and sides. This is also the area of the body where the kidneys are located. It is very important to call our urology specialists if you have flank pain and it is accompanied by fever, chills, and fatigue.

What causes flank pain?

3 most common causes of flank pain are:

  • Urinary tract infections
  • Kidney stones
  • Musculoskeletal problems such are muscle strains, pinched nerves or back issues

Other causes of flank pain are:

  • Bladder or kidney cancer
  • Kidney disease
  • Diverticulitis
  • Gallbladder disease
  • Appendicitis
  • Blockage in the urinary tract
  • Shingles
